About PassMark

PassMark CPU Mark evaluates processor speed through complex mathematical computations. It provides a reliable metric to compare multi-core performance, where higher scores indicate faster processing for multitasking, gaming, and heavy workloads.

Overview

The Celeron P4500 is manufactured by Intel. It was released in 2007-01-01. It is based on the Westmere (2010−2011) architecture. It features 2 cores and 2 threads. Base frequency is 1.86 GHz, with boost up to 0.07 GHz. L3 cache: 2 MB. L2 cache: 512 kB. Built on 32 nm process technology. Socket: PGA988. Thermal design power (TDP): 35 Watt. Memory support: DDR3-800, DDR3-1066. Passmark benchmark score: 905 points. Launch price was $69.

Memory & Platform

The Celeron P4500 fits into the PGA988 socket and supports PCIe 2.0 with 16 total PCIe lanes for expansion cards and storage. It supports DDR3-800, DDR3-1066 memory at speeds up to 1066 (faster RAM improves bandwidth-sensitive workloads), with a maximum capacity of 8 across 2 channels (dual-channel doubles bandwidth). Integrated graphics: Intel HD Graphics (Westmere) — allows display output without a dedicated GPU, useful for troubleshooting and light tasks.
